“Mind Tricks” collaborated by Joshua Budich is another artistic milestone in these circumvents. The “Mind Tricks” are reflecting the moral fiber all across the Galactic Empire. The entire series is about to be pinched out in 12 different portraits. These painted screens are 6” * 6” packed in the envelopes. The painted screens are in gold, silver, white, magma, iceberg, aloe, pink, and foil. All these portraits are variant in embodying the characters from the Galactic Empire. These series contain only 12 different foil stock in the world. It means that each foil is particularized to 3-4 copies only. Different types of foil papers are incorporated in featuring the “Mind Tricks”. The foil the papers are 420, 3D Bubbles & Suds, Rainbow, Rose Garden, Cosmos, Tinsel, Moon Lava, Scotch Plaid, Escher, Dots, Swirl O Rama, and Cubic are categorical.
